Failure to pay the tax was due to some other administrative <br />error on the part of the City. <br /> <br />Upon recommendation of City Manager Edmonds, Council authorized the entering into a con- <br /> <br />tract with Sachs/Freeman Associates, Inc., for consultant services (at a cost of $8,479.00 <br /> <br />which is included in the City's current budget) toward--and in preparation for--the up- <br /> <br />grading of the Police Department's radio system. <br /> <br />Also, upon City Manager Edmonds' recommendation, Council authorized the entering into a <br /> <br />contract with Wiley & Wilson, Consulting Engineers, for a study to determine the feasi- <br /> <br />bility of removing or dredging silt which has accumulated at the City's hydroelectric im- <br /> <br />poundment dam, which accumulation is increasingly and adversely affecting the generation <br /> <br />of electric energy at this site as well as causing damage to the generation equipment. <br /> <br />Council unanimously authorized, for execution by City Manager Edmonds on behalf of the <br /> <br />City, the renewal of a lease agreement with H.
